Alonso to start from pitlane after changes to car!

Fernando Alonso is set to start from the pitlane in the Austrian Grand Prix later today, as McLaren have opted to bolt on the new Renault MGU-K to his car, as well as a new front wing spec. The Spaniard qualified in fourteenth which was less than ideal already, but there were positives to take from it, as Alonso probably would've made it to Q3 if he wouldn't have run wide on the last corner of his final hot lap. Now, maybe because P13 (he moved up a spot because Leclerc changed his gearbox) isn't a good place to begin, McLaren have chosen to change everything up.
